
Las Vegas, NV (KXNT) - Nevada has been called for Joe Biden, but roughly 60,000 provisional ballots still need to be counted.
A new batch of ballots were released on Thursday, and little change was seen in the battle for Nevada's 6 electoral votes
Tuesday was the last day that mail-in ballots received were accepted, and they had to have been postmarked by November 3rd. Provisional ballots still need to be tabulated, and state elections officials say they'll hold meetings with the media each day as long as ballots remain to be tallied
